The role


As Property Manager, you will oversee a portfolio of residential properties and become the go-to person for landlords and tenants throughout the tenancy lifecycle. You will keep communication clear, manage maintenance matters efficiently, and ensure compliance and administration are handled accurately and professionally.

This is a role for someone who can balance customer service with organisation, stay calm under pressure, and take ownership of their portfolio.



Daily tasks


  • Managing a residential lettings portfolio on behalf of landlord clients
  • Acting as a main point of contact for landlords, tenants, and contractors
  • Handling maintenance issues from first report through to resolution
  • Coordinating repairs and monitoring contractor performance
  • Carrying out property visits and following up on any required actions
  • Managing tenancy progression, renewals, amendments, and end-of-tenancy processes
  • Dealing with deposit matters and supporting smooth move-outs
  • Keeping property records, compliance documents, and internal systems fully up to date
  • Responding to queries promptly and professionally to maintain strong client relationships
  • Working closely with the wider lettings team to keep service levels high across the branch
